Interim Orders

11-12-2025
Order on Exhibit

In Civil Suit No.46/2019 for mandatory and perpetual injunction, the Court closed the defendant's right to cross-examine the plaintiff's witness no.1, as the defendant failed to exercise this opportunity despite having sufficient chances over three days. The plaintiff was directed to produce the next witness, if any, with the case made returnable on 08-01-2026.
